OKLAHOMA CITY (KOKH) — After the active weather this past week, summer has arrived. It’s going to be hot, dry, and windy to start this week, with heat index values expected to reach 105 on Sunday and Monday. The rest of the week doesn’t look much better, as highs continue to rise into the upper 90s. For fourth of July weekend, we look to be dry, but it could be the hottest days of the week with highs around 100.
